After upgrading from 2.7.10 to 2.8.4 our customer is getting the following NONE level event every 20-30s.
MangoES System': Captured value is not numeric: For input string: "Disk Percent Used: ##########RAM############"
/opt/info/systemInfo.txt contains the following
##########CPU############
CPU UserSpace Load: 2.2
CPU Kernel Load: 1.9
CPU Total Load: 4.1
CPU Temp: 50.0
########DISK##########
Disk Name: /dev/mmcblk0p2 /dev/mmcblk0p1
Disk Total Size: Disk Space Used: Disk Space Left: Disk Percent Used: ##########RAM############
Physical Memory Total: 2023
Physical Memory Used: 1836
Physical Memory Free: 187
Swap Memory Total: 0
Swap Memory Used: 0
Swap Memory Free: 0
########SYSTEMTIME############
SystemTime: Fri Dec 9 09:50:05 PST 2016
#######UPTIME######
UpTime: 09:50:05 up 233 days, 15:20, 1 user, load average: 0.40, 0.48, 1.34
mango@mangoES2147:/usr/sbin/systemInfo$uname -p
unknown
mango@mangoES2147:/usr/sbin/systemInfo$df -m
Filesystem 1M-blocks Used Available Use% Mounted on
/dev/mmcblk0p2 7082 5169 1574 77% /
udev 10 0 10 0% /dev
tmpfs 405 42 363 11% /run
tmpfs 1012 0 1012 0% /dev/shm
tmpfs 5 1 5 1% /run/lock
tmpfs 1012 0 1012 0% /sys/fs/cgroup
/dev/mmcblk0p1 129 12 117 10% /boot
tmpfs 203 0 203 0% /run/user/1000
I edited /usr/sbin/systemInfo/diskInfo to include the line
DiskInfo="/dev/mmcblk0p2"
and it is happy now. I am pretty sure it didn't work before but I don't think there were any events generated in 2.7.10 from the error so I didn't care. This was a mangoES v2 I think.
